Salary of Architectural Engineering Graduates with a Bachelor’s Degree

$88,304 Bachelor's Median Salary

Architectural Engineering students who finish a bachelor’s at Illinois Tech earn a median of $88,304 a year. This is lower than $90,509, the median for all majors at Illinois Tech.

Bachelor’s Student Diversity

In the most recent graduating class, 57% of architectural engineering bachelor’s degrees went to men and 43% went to women.

Illinois Tech gender breakdown of Architectural Engineering Bachelor's degree grads The majority of architectural engineering bachelor’s degree graduates at Illinois Tech are White. About 64%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Illinois Institute of Technology with a bachelor’s in architectural engineering.

Ethnic diversity of Architectural Engineering majors at Illinois Institute of Technology
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 1
Black or African American 0
Hispanic or Latino 2
White 9
Non-Resident Aliens 2
Other Races 0
